Rear Seats
The rear seats can be folded down separate ly to allow for additional storage space.
■To fold down the seat
1. Store the center seat belt first. Insert the latch plate into the slot on the side of the
anchor buckle.
2. Retract the seat belt into the holder on the ceiling.
2 Seat Belt with Detachable Anchor P. 38
3.Lower the center head restraint to its lo west position. Put the armrest back into
the seat-back.
4.Pull the release strap.
u The seat cushion flip s forward, the head
restraints tilt downward, and the seat-
back then folds flat.
4. Pull the release lever.
u The seat cushion flip s forward, the head
restraints tilt downward, and the seat-
back then folds flat.
■Folding Down the Rear Seats1 Folding Down the Rear Seats
Make sure all items in the cargo area or items
extending to the rear seats are properly
secured. Loose items can fly forward if you have
to brake hard.
Remove any items from th e rear seat cushion and
floor before you fold down the rear seat.
Make sure the seat-back completely lowers (a click
sounds). Otherwise it will no t re-latch when returned
to the upright position.
The front seat(s) must be far enough forward so they
do not interfere with the rear seats as they fold
down.
